UDN-企业互联网技术人气社区

板块导航

浏览  : 4356
回复  : 8

[其他] NC 57 用平台开发的项目应该怎么正确部署呢

[复制链接]
尘缘如枫的头像 楼主
发表于 2014-4-4 18:04:47 | 显示全部楼层 |阅读模式
刚接触NC没多久,对于NC57部署很发愁。那些功能节点注册,系统模板,按钮注册,系统类型,单据类型,单据模板等,一大堆的数据,都需要导出成insert语句,在部署的时候再插入生产环境的数据库。觉得好麻烦,想问问有什么比较简便的方法或者什么工具没有。我自己是整理了一大堆的sql脚本,看着都发愁。

全是sql脚本啊,真是麻烦

全是sql脚本啊,真是麻烦
发表于 2014-4-9 16:10:20 | 显示全部楼层
57的数据导出,手头没有现成的资料。可以参考一下63的脚本导出工具,配置上需要调整一下。
UAP6脚本导出工具及配置范例
http://udn.yyuap.com/forum.php?m ... 848&fromuid=398
(出处: 用友开发者社区)

使用道具 举报

回复

尘缘如枫的头像 楼主
发表于 2014-4-14 09:30:46 | 显示全部楼层
chenw 发表于 2014-4-9 16:10
57的数据导出,手头没有现成的资料。可以参考一下63的脚本导出工具,配置上需要调整一下。
UAP6脚本导出工 ...

非常感谢,赶紧去试试:handshake
使用道具 举报

回复

发表于 2014-5-5 11:02:10 | 显示全部楼层
我也去瞅瞅~
使用道具 举报

回复

发表于 2014-5-5 13:18:41 | 显示全部楼层
楼主搞定了没?搞定了给大家分享一下经验呗:victory:
使用道具 举报

回复

尘缘如枫的头像 楼主
发表于 2014-12-29 11:12:37 | 显示全部楼层
最后NC57的部署,还是想其他的伙伴一样,自己一点一点的去提取数据库脚本,从中也遇到了好多的问题。给后来的人也可以参考一下。
我把项目部署脚本分为一下几个部分:

脚本分类

脚本分类


另外还有个问题就是,二开项目话,最好能提前获取到客户生产上的数据,然后再去二开,不然后期部署的时候,会出现很多sql语句主键重复的问题。
以前是所设计的表:
mde_uibaseinfo
mde_buttoninfo
mde_componentinfo
mde_funnodeuirelation
mde_refinfo
mde_refinfo_p
mde_resourceinfo
mde_specialcheckrule
mde_uifactoryinfo
mde_uiresource

md_component
md_accessorpara
md_association
md_class
md_bizitfmap
md_table
md_column
md_class
md_module
md_ormap
md_property
md_enumvalue
md_db_relation

pub_billtemplet
pub_billtemplet_b
pub_billtemplet_t

bd_billtype
dap_defitem
pub_votable
pub_billaction
pub_busiclass
pub_billcode_rule
bd_refinfo

dap_dapsystem

sm_funcregister
sm_butnregister

pub_query_templet
pub_query_condition

pub_print_template
pub_print_datasource
pub_print_cell

pub_systemplate

bd_busitype
pub_billbusiness
pub_billsource

使用道具 举报

回复

发表于 2015-1-6 08:57:05 | 显示全部楼层
尘缘如枫 发表于 2014-12-29 11:12
最后NC57的部署,还是想其他的伙伴一样,自己一点一点的去提取数据库脚本,从中也遇到了好多的问题。给后来 ...

这里针对会出现主键重复的问题,出个小点子,看能不能解决问题。
在eclipse的开发配置里面,数据源设置处,设置一下“OID标志”搞一个与众不同的,比如EK什么的,这样你的主键就是形如“0001EK00xxxxxxxxx”的,就不会和原有数据重了
使用道具 举报

回复

尘缘如枫的头像 楼主
发表于 2015-1-16 16:16:07 | 显示全部楼层
金环三结 发表于 2015-1-6 08:57
这里针对会出现主键重复的问题,出个小点子,看能不能解决问题。
在eclipse的开发配置里面,数据源设置处 ...

QQ截图20150116161413.png 你是说这个地方的OIDMark吗,这个我都是随便设置的,都不知道有啥用处,我看我设置的是Z,但是数据库中生成的主键也没有Z字母啊 QQ截图20150116161428.png 这是我数据库中的主键


使用道具 举报

回复

发表于 2015-1-16 16:19:28 | 显示全部楼层
尘缘如枫 发表于 2015-1-16 16:16
你是说这个地方的OIDMark吗,这个我都是随便设置的,都不知道有啥用处,我看我设置的是Z,但是数据库中生 ...

就是这,你试试设置两位比如  
M9
别用Z开头的

使用道具 举报

回复

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

关于我们
联系我们
  • 电话:010-86393388
  • 邮件:udn@yonyou.com
  • 地址:北京市海淀区北清路68号
移动客户端下载
关注我们
  • 微信公众号:yonyouudn
  • 扫描右侧二维码关注我们
  • 专注企业互联网的技术社区
版权所有:用友网络科技股份有限公司82041 京ICP备05007539号-11 京公网网备安1101080209224 Powered by Discuz!
快速回复 返回列表 返回顶部